The Teamsters National Master Freight Agreement: What You Need to Know

The Teamsters National Master Freight Agreement (NMFA) is a collective bargaining agreement negotiated between the International Brotherhood of Teamsters and several trucking companies in the United States. This agreement sets the standards for wages, benefits, and working conditions for over 75,000 workers in the freight industry.

The NMFA has been in place since 1964 and has gone through several revisions and updates over the years. The most recent version, negotiated in 2018, covers workers in the freight industry across the country. It is a five-year agreement that runs from April 1st, 2018 to March 31st, 2023.

Under the NMFA, workers in the freight industry are entitled to minimum wages, cost-of-living adjustments, and various benefits. The agreement establishes specific wage rates for different types of work, such as city drivers, dockworkers, and road drivers. Additionally, the agreement provides for supplemental pay, including night shift differential and holiday pay.

The NMFA also includes provisions for medical and dental insurance, disability and life insurance, and pension plans. These benefits help ensure that workers in the freight industry have access to comprehensive healthcare coverage and retirement security.

The agreement also includes language addressing safety and health issues, such as the use of personal protective equipment and hours of service regulations. These provisions help promote a safe and healthy work environment for freight industry workers.

While the NMFA covers many workers in the freight industry, there are some exemptions. For example, the agreement does not cover workers employed by small trucking companies that are not part of the National Master Freight Agreement. Additionally, some workers may be covered under separate collective bargaining agreements negotiated between the Teamsters and specific trucking companies.
